Webb25 dec. 1997 · The Postman was released in 1997 and has generally received mixed reviews. Online reviewers have written 654 reviews, giving The Postman (1997) an average rating of 53%. Overall, cinema-goers prefer the movie, giving it an average score of 65%, compared to film critics, who gave it a lower average score of 38%.

Webb8 nov. 2024 · W. hat’s good about 1981’s The Postman Always Rings Twice as opposed to the otherwise superior 1946 adaptation is that it’s grimier and morally murkier. Narratively the movies are mostly the same (both find their source material in the namesake James Cain novel), but unshared are their approaches.
